Please enter a search term.
Please enter a search term

Casual Tops

Comfortable, stylish and perfect for everyday wear, our versatile selection of casual tops will brighten up your wardrobe basics. From jersey t-shirts and loose fitting blouses to camisoles and vest tops in a variety of colours and prints, we've got something for everyone. Ideal for layering to create the perfect daytime look, style our casual ladies tops with stretch jeggings and a cosy cardigan for a chilled out weekend.

247 items
Black Cotton Crochet Tunic Top
Green Contrast Zig Zag Stretch Cami Top
Black Sleeveless Lace Trim Cotton Top
Black V-Neck Pleat Tank Top
Black Aztec Print Button Detail Top
Black Abstract Burnout Print Blouson Top
Green Polka Dot Shirred Top
Black Floral Stretch Lace Top
Black Polka Dot Print Chiffon Cami Top
Green Lace Panel Stretch Jersey Top
Green Mosaic Print Stretch Jersey Top
Black Geometric Print Crinkle Collared Blouse
Green Tie Frill Detail Stretch Mesh Top
Black Tie Back Halter Neck Trim Detail Stretch Top
Green Curve Pleat Front Printed Stretch Top
Introducing... Roman Curve
Green Curve Dipped Hem Abstract Print Top
Introducing... Roman Curve
Black Abstract Pocket Stretch Swing Top
Black Floral Print Pleat Detail Blouse
Black Plain Stretch Cotton Jersey T-Shirt
Black Tie Detail Strap Cami Top
Green Waffle Textured Frill Detail Top
Black Curve Textured Short Sleeve T-Shirt
Introducing... Roman Curve
Black Geometric Crinkle Textured Top
Black Zip Neck Chevron Puff Print Top
Green V-Neck Sleeveless Pleat Vest Top
Green Floral Burnout Print Vest Top
Green Floral Print Double Layer Vest Top
Black Sleeveless Palm Print Button Cami Top
Black Longline Tunic Blouse
Green Cotton Button Through Shirred Vest Top
Black Plain Double Strap Stretch Vest Top
Green Longline Button Detail Tunic Top
Black Abstract Print Stretch Bandeau Top
Dusk Pack
Black Floral Print Pintuck Stretch Top
Black Curve Pleat Front Printed Stretch Top
Introducing... Roman Curve
Green Sleeveless Tropical Print Zip Top
Black Curve Plain V-Neck Vest Top
Introducing... Roman Curve
Green Cotton Tie Dye Print Top
Green Curve Leaf Print Chiffon Overlay Top
Introducing... Roman Curve
Green Plain V-Neck Stretch Jersey Vest Top
Green Floral Lace Sleeveless Top
Green Curve Tile Print Stretch Top
Introducing... Roman Curve
Black Curve Boho Print Tie Neck Top
Introducing... Roman Curve
Green Plain Double Strap Stretch Vest Top
Green Curve Leaf Print Notch Neck Top
Introducing... Roman Curve
Green Frill Neck Plain Tie Detail Top
Black Spot Print Pleat Detail Blouse
Green Aztec Print Button Detail Top
Black Spot Print Pintuck Shirt
Black Curve Border Print Lace Up Top
Introducing... Roman Curve
Black Curve Plain Pleat Front Stretch Top
Introducing... Roman Curve
Green Curve Aztec Print Hanky Hem Top
Introducing... Roman Curve
Green Tropical Leaf Print T-Shirt
Black Geometric Blouson Stretch Top
Green Textured Abstract Stretch Zip Detail Top
Black Curve Wave Print Chiffon Hem Top
Introducing... Roman Curve
Black Geometric Print Stretch Blouse
Green Aztec Burnout Print Relaxed Top
Black Curve Textured Waterfall Cardigan
Introducing... Roman Curve
Green Wave Print Knitted Cotton Top
Black Abstract Burnout Blouson Stretch Top
Black Abstract Stripe Side Tie Stretch Top
Black Petite Aztec Print Sleeveless Top
Roman Petite
Black Curve Printed Hanky Hem Stretch Tunic Top
Introducing... Roman Curve
Green Wave Burnout Print Stretch Tie Top
Black Curve Broderie Stretch Tie Detail Top
Introducing... Roman Curve
Black Curve Square Textured Stretch Top
Introducing... Roman Curve
Black Petite Geometric Print Stretch Top
Roman Petite
Black Ditsy Floral Lace Trim Top
Dusk Pack
Green Embroidered Stripe Notch Neck Top
Green Sleeveless Leaf Print Blouse
Black Curve Linen Look Vest Top
Introducing... Roman Curve
Black Animal Print Cami Vest Top
Black Curve Swirl Print Stretch Top
Introducing... Roman Curve
Black Pointelle Cotton Knit Vest
Green Curve Tie Front Boho Printed Top
Introducing... Roman Curve
Black Petite Stripe Ruched Stretch Top
Roman Petite
Black Ribbed Bardot Stretch Top
Green Contrast Floral Print Sleeveless Blouse
Black Tie Frill Detail Stretch Mesh Top
Green Tie Dye Stripe Wrap Top
Black Animal Print Lips Stretch T-Shirt
lh-pack
Green Petite Textured Shirred Stretch Top
Roman Petite
Black Bow Detail Shirred Hem Top
Black Plain Stretch Jersey Vest Top
Black Animal Print Stretch Twist Detail Top
Black Cotton Relaxed Button Shirt
Green Ditsy Spot Sleeveless Pleat Vest Top
Green Curve Boho Print Tie Neck Top
Introducing... Roman Curve
Green Plain Stretch Jersey Vest Top
Green Floral Cotton Blend Longline Shirt
Black Shimmer Trim Stretch Bandeau Top
Green Ombre Burnout Print Stretch Jersey T-Shirt
Black Curve Floral Print Dipped Hem Top
Introducing... Roman Curve
Green Curve Abstract Swirl Stretch Vest Top
Introducing... Roman Curve
Green Pleat Detail Vest Top
lh-pack
Green Embroidered Frill Cotton Blend Vest Top
Green Abstract Print Textured Shirt
Green Palm Leaf Tropical Print Sleeveless Blouse
Black Leaf Print Double Layer Vest Top
Green Textured High Neck Sleeveless Stretch Top
Black Curve Shimmer Stretch Shirred Bardot Top
Introducing... Roman Curve
Black Metallic Foil Print Stretch T-Shirt
lh-pack
Black Curve Tie Front Printed Mesh Top
Introducing... Roman Curve
Black Petite Stripe Twist Soft Stretch Top
Roman Petite
Black Swirl Print Hanky Hem Stretch Top
Black Tropical Print Ruched Tunic Top
Green Aztec Burnout Print Blouson Hem Top
Black Palm Print Button Detail Top
Green Embellished Palm Print Cut Out T-Shirt
Black Shirred Bardot Palm Print Top
Green Floral Frill Sleeve Shimmer Stripe Top
Green Linear Floral Print Stretch T-Shirt
Green Cotton Textured Button Shirt
Black Lace Detail Shirred Bardot Top
Green Floral Print Pleat Detail Blouse
Green Plain Button Through Relaxed Shirt
Green Zig Zag Print Stretch T-Shirt
Green Textured Paisley Print Tunic Top
Black Geometric Print Collared Blouse